  • The mediastinal lipoma is an extremely rare tumor in children. Since the orininal description by Fothergill in 1781, about 120 cases have been reported in the world literature. Of these, less than 10 have been reported in children below the age of 12. We had experienced a posterior mediastinal lipoma in 3 year old boy. He did not complain of any subjective symptoms. Routine X-ray film revealed a huge round homogenous mass density in the posterior mediastinum. On posterior thoracotomy incision,bright yellow,well encapsulated, partly 1obular adipose mass was found in the posterior mediastinum. The tumor mass was removed easily,being proved to be lipoma on histopathologic examination. His postoperative course was uneventful and discharged on the 12th postoperative day.

  • Observations were made on Crinum and Catharanthus pollen growth in artificial media by an ultraviolet transmission fluorescence microscope showing synergistic effect on pollen growth with calcium (Ca) and aureomycin. Bright yellow fluorescence of aureomycin enabling to trace out at tissue or cellular level did reveal that the greater accumulation of fluorescence occurred in the pollen tube wall if Ca was supplemented to the media than when aureomycin alone was present. The promotive pollen growth the media of Ca alone was further enhanced by the addtion of aureomycin. It was assumed that the promoted pollen growth with aureomycin in the Ca media was probably brought about by a supporting role of aureomycin in the Ca action.

  • For the investigation of medicinal resources in Hydrocotyle species, the studies were conducted to evaluate the pharmaco-constituents in Hydrocotyle japonica MAKINO (Umbelliferae), which is used as folk medicine in Korea. From the methyl alcohol extract of the whole plant, $isorhamnetin-3-O-{\beta}-D-galactoside$ ($C_{22}H_{22}O_{12}{\cdot}1/3H_2O$, bright yellow needle crystal, mp $247{\sim}248^{\circ}C$, $[{\alpha}]_D^{28}^{\circ}=-52.27^{\circ}$ in pyridine), one of three flavonol substances in extrat, was isolated and identified by physicochemical properties and spectroscopic evidences (UV, IR, NMR and MS etc.,) in comparison with authentic sample. This flavonoid was appeared from Hydrocotyle japonica MAKINO through phytochemical approaches at the outset.

  • Kenaf has been cultivated in Jeju Island. After being harvested at 105 DAP(day after planting) and separated from kenaf stalks , decorticated kenaf basts were treated with different concentration/temperature/time combinations in order to do chemical rotting. The following fiber properties were compared; rotting effects, colors, crystallinity, molecular structures, dyeabilities, and non-cellulose contents such as pectins, lignins, & hemicellulose. The best results of chemical rotting were obtained from the specimens treated with low concentration/ low temperature/short time. Their colors were bright yellow. The lumens of specimens diminished with the affect of NaOH. The structures of chemically rotted kenaf fibers were cellulose 1. The degree of crystallinity of chemically retted kenaf fibers were very high. Non-cellulose content, especially hemicellulose, was low in the specimens treated with the high NaOH concentration. Dyeabilities of kenaf fibers were higher among the specimens without the non-cellulose content than those with the non-cellulose content.

  • The present study was conducted to compare the efficiency of individual plant selection for resistance to bacterial wilt with 30 dihaploid lines derived by anther culture and Nicotiana africana method in Fl and F2 generation from a cross between Bright Yellow 4 (BY4) and NC95. F2 dihaploid lines were selected from bacterial wilt disease resistant plants screened under the naturally infested filed conditions. The populations of FB - ADH and FB MDH derived from F2 individual plants with bacterial wilt resistance showed higher resistance to the disease than the populations of Fl - ADH and Fl - MDH, respectively, and no difference for the disease resistance appeared by the haploid deriving method within a generation.

  • This study investigated the effect of dietary pigment sources on growth and shell color of juvenile abalone(Haliotis discus hannai). Three replicate groups of the abalone (average weight 173 mg) were fed diets containing various pigment sources such as Porphyra powder, Spirulina, yeast astaxanthin, and paprika extract for 16 weeks. Survival and weight gain were not affected by dietary pigment sources (P>0.05). Shell color of abalone fed diets containing Porphyra powder and Spirulina approached the yellow-red and orange, colors similar to wild abalone. However, shell color of abalone fed the diets containing yeast astaxanthin and paprika extract were similar to the bright green control group. These results should be useful for changing the shell color of abalone in aquaculture.

  • The drug consists of the dried entire plant of Viola diamantica (family Violaceae). It is used for the treatment of acute pyogenic diseases such as boil and carbuncles; also as tumor, high fever, tuberculosis and astringent hemostatic. Two flavonol glycosides have been isolated from the aerial parts of Viola diamantica and could be identifed as kaempferol 7-rhamnoside and kaempferol 3,7-dirhamnoside (bright yellow needle crystal, mp $225^{\circ}$, $C_{27}\;H_{30}\;O_4\;4H_2O$). Kaempferol 7-rhamnoside and kaempferol 3,7-dirhamnoside were first isolated from Viola diamantica.

  • 'Honghwa' an Asiatic hybrid lily was released in 2001 at National Horticultural Research Institute (NHRI), Rural Development Administration (RDA), and Suwon, Korea. The cross was made in 1994 between Lilium Asiatic 'Avignon', a scarlet red colored, and L. Asiatic 'Connecticut King', bright yellow colored. It was preliminarily selected as 'A96-3' in 1996. Multiplication and bulbing, and characteristic tests were performed from 1997 to 2000. The evaluation of characteristics was made investigated as 'Wongyo C1-31' in 2001 at Suwon. 'Honghwa' flowers at the beginning of June and grows to 111.4 cm stem length. Flowers are upward-facing, unspotted with orange petals. Year-round flowering is possible by storing the bulb at $-1.5^{\circ}C$ conditions. It is necessary to add calcium to the fertilizer or remove side scales to prevent leaf scorch. It is needed to control Botrytis disease during wet season.

  • 본 연구에서는 밝고 화사한 적색 및 황색의 착색 특성을 가지며, 우수한 발광특을 가진 새로운 무기 형광 안료를 개발하기 위하여, A3V5O14 (A = K and Rb) 및 Cs2V4O11를 water assisted solid state reaction(WASSR) 방법과 고상법을 혼합하여 합성을 하였다. 합성한 A3V5O14 (A = K and Rb ) 및 Cs2V4O11 샘플은 AVO3 및 AV3O8 (A = K, Rb and Cs)가 불순물로 다소 확인되었으나, trigonal 구조의 A3V5O14 (A = K and Rb)와 orthorhombic 구조의 Cs2V4O11가 주상으로 확인되었다. A3V5O14 (A = K and Rb)와 Cs2V4O11는 자외선 영역에서 강한 광흡수를 나타내었으며, 각각 적색광 및 녹색광 발광을 나타내었다. 또한, 합성된 A3V5O14 (A = K and Rb)는 a* 값 (+ : 적색도, -: 녹색도)은 각각 + 35.5와 + 45.9를, Cs2V4O11는 b* 값(+: 황색도, -: 청색도)는 + 50.3을 나타내었으며, 45 이상의 L* 값(명도)을 가지고 있어, 밝고 화사한 느낌을 구현하기위한 황색안료로 응용이 가능할 것으로 기대된다.

  • PET fabrics of various luster, fiber thickness(denier), and weaving structure were dyed at the same conditions and determined their grey scale by using naked eyes, computer color matching (CCM) system, and real industry color (RIC) device to evaluate the effectiveness of RIC device developed in this study. As for the luster of fabrics, bright PET showed more differences when compared with semi-dull and full-dull. PET in both naked eyes and RIC device since the RIC device provide the real image of fabrics to observers. As for the fiber thickness, the results of naked eyes and RIC device were very similar while the result of CCM showed lower color grade. Finally, as for the weaving structures of PET fabrics, all the test results by naked eyes, CCM, and RIC device showed almost same grey scales. In these regards, the RIC device developed in this study was comparable to naked eyes by providing the real image of fabrics, however it was difficult to compare the very bright colors such as yellow and fiber thickness(denier) and weaving structure of fabrics.
